Cold War Brews Among Tinubu’s Aides Over President’s Video On Social Media

There appears to be a cold war between two of President Bola Tinubu’s media aides over a video that appeared on his verified X page on Wednesday.

Around 3:29 pm, a tweet was posted from Tinubu’s page, in which he urged Nigerians that “as we navigate through these temporary pains, please remember that every effort is being made to ensure a stable and prosperous future for all Nigerians.

“Our collective strength and unity will pave the way for a brighter tomorrow. We are in this together, and we will overcome.”

A quick search showed that the message had initially been posted on the X page of O’tega Ogra, who is a Senior Special Assistant to the president.

Ogra uploaded the same video at 1:49 pm and wrote: “A Passionate Plea from President Bola Tinubu @officialABAT to all Nigerians.”

However, there was a twist later in the day.

At exactly 10:18 pm, Tinubu’s Special Adviser on Information and Strategy, Bayo Onanuga, posted the video with a different text.

Onanuga wrote: “Trending video of President Tinubu is an old video

“A trending video of President Tinubu which came out on Wednesday is not a new video. It’s a clip from the broadcast he made last year.

“President Tinubu has not made any other public statement since his last broadcast on Sunday.”

Onanuga’s tweet led to a lot of interesting takes on the social media app.
